Prepare for lower margins as Tesla (TSLA) price cuts become a 'feature' of EV market - Morgan Stanley
March 20, 2023 11:51 AM EDTMorgan Stanley reiterated an Overweight rating and $220.00 price target on Tesla (NASDAQ: TSLA) as analyst Adam Jonas believes that investors should anticipate further price cuts in EVs.
Jonas wrote in a note, We believe EV price cuts are not a fad, but a trend. While subject to volatility, investors should anticipate further price cuts in EVs with cost-leader Tesla setting the tone.

Morgan Stanley cuts forecasts on China EVs reflecting headwinds
March 20, 2023 8:16 AM EDTMorgan Stanley has decided to cut earnings forecasts and price targets on Chinese electric vehicle companys, Nio Inc. (NYSE: NIO), Li Auto (NASDAQ: LI), XPeng (NYSE: XPEV) and BYD after Teslas (NASDAQ: TSLA) price cuts in the country triggered broader price competition. The price cuts, along with weaker YTD sales post stimulus, has pressured the Chinese EV segments 1H23 sales margin.
